3.1.[1-4] <=================== ICMPv4 Echo request IPv4 Header src address : TN LINK1 IPv4 address dst address : TN LINK0 IPv4 address (DF,MF,Offset) = (0, 0, 20) or (1, 0, 20) or (0, 1, 20) or (1, 1, 20) Payload data = ICMPv4 echo request 3.2.[1-4] <> <=================== ICMPv6 Echo Request IPv6 Header src address : TN LINK1 IPv4 embedded IPv6 address dst address : TN LINK0 IPv4 embedded IPv6 address NextHeader = 44 PayloadLength = 22 Fragment Header More fragments = (0) or (0) or (1) or (1) FragmentOffset = 20 Payload data = ICMPv4 echo request =head1 JUDGMENT << PASS >> NUT translates an IPv4 packages to IPv6 packages, including Fragment header when needed. << FAIL >> NUT fails the translation. =head1 NOTE =head1 REFERENCE B 3.1. Translating IPv4 Headers into IPv6 Headers If there is need to add a fragment header (the DF bit is not set or the packet is a fragment) the header fields are set as above with the following exceptions: IPv6 fields: Payload Length: Total length value from IPv4 header, plus 8 for the fragment header, minus the size of the IPv4 header and IPv4 options, if present. Next Header: Fragment Header (44). Fragment header fields: Fragment Offset: Fragment Offset copied from the IPv4 header. M flag: More Fragments bit copied from the IPv4 header. =head1 SEE ALSO perldoc V6evalTool =cut
